> On 11/28 09:39 , Tim Hall wrote:
>> Are there any known backuppc tweaks/settings that
>> are proven to increase transfer performance over
>> wan links? Specifically with using rsyncd or rsync
>> as the transfer method.
>
> . . . .
>
> If you're running >=v3 the following option will make all the incrementals
> sync against the previous incremental, instead of the last full. This keeps
> them from growing quite as quickly. (It's the behavior you expect from
> rsync).
>
> $Conf{IncrLevels} =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6];

My apologizes for replying to an ancient thread, but I'm curious if an
upgrade from 2.x to 3.x will help with bandwidth efficiency much?
I was under the assumption that BackupPC never transfers the same file
twice unless it changed after the last backup (either full or
incremental), even in the 2.x version. Was that an invalid assumption
on my part?
